National Sample Survey

A National Sample Survey is a large-scale, government-conducted study that collects data from a carefully selected group of households or individuals across the country. Its goal is to gather information on various topics such as income, employment, health, and living standards. This sampling approach allows for accurate insights about the entire population without surveying everyone. The data helps policymakers understand social and economic conditions, make informed decisions, and plan development programs effectively. It ensures that diverse regions and communities are represented, providing a comprehensive picture of the nation's circumstances.
